Job Description

Mistequa Casino and Hotel currently has an opening for a Table Games Dealer. Working on the Table Games requires patience and attention to detail. It also requires the ability to learn as Mistequa Casino offers a variety of ways to play from casino favorites to modern twists. The Table Games Dealer will be the person to conduct the operations of the game that is being played. It will start by selling chips to the players then dealing the cards paying and taking bets all while observing proper game rules. It is required that this be done with a positive attitude towards those that are playing those that are watching and other Team members.

At this time we are looking for an Experienced Table Games Dealer only.

Other Duties Include:

  • Be responsible for the accuracy and proficient manner in dealing with a specific table game while assuring the protection and control of the game being dealt.
  • Advise the Table Games Floor Supervisor (or other personnel) of any important or relevant fact(s) regarding specific players and their actions.
  • Notify the Table Games Floor Supervisor of any guest transactions and/or needs.
  • Check that all cards are present within the deck when opening games. This includes checking the front and back of cards for marks.
  • Ensure that all guests playing at the table are of the current age limit. This could include checking the guests identification to verify age if the floor staff is busy.
  • Ensure the integrity of the game by abiding by proper policies and procedures.
  • Ensure that the proper amount of chips is issued during a buy-in from the guest and that the proper payoffs are made.
  • Observe players for signs of cheating scams or irregularities in play. Notify Management and Security of any suspicious activity.
  • Perform opening and closing duties as assigned. This may include cleaning equipment and preparing the gaming area for opening.
  • Ensure that the gaming area is kept neat clean and safe during the entire shift.

As an employee of Mistequa we require that all Team Members maintain a positive and productive attitude with guests and fellow Team Members. They are also expected to stay up to date on the current Mistequa promotions and events so that they can share this information with our guests on a regular basis.


This job requires that the employee can stand for long periods of time. There are minimal lifting requirements for this position. Mistequa Casino is open 365 days per year with hours ranging from 8:00 AM - 2:00 AM (depending on the day of the week). Table Game Dealers are required to work their regular shift during these hours.


Benefits and Pay

Mistequa Casino Hotel offers excellent benefits. The starting pay for this position is $16.66 per hour plus tips. Benefits include Paid Time Off (PTO) medical vision dental and life insurance 401K and many employee discounts and perks. The position requires working in person.


Selected candidates must be able to obtain a gaming license that includes a background check and UA testing (not THC). This requires that the employee be at least 18 years of age and have a current ID and social security card.
